随着移动互联网的快速发展,用户设备屏幕尺寸越来越多样,从大屏手机到平板电脑,再到笔记本电脑,不同设备的屏幕尺寸差异巨大,这给小程序的设计带来了不小的挑战。如何设计出能够适应不同屏幕尺寸的响应式小程序,成为了设计师们需要解决的问题。
在这篇文章中,我们将探讨如何设计出能够适应不同屏幕尺寸的响应式小程序,包括了解响应式设计的概念、分析不同屏幕尺寸对设计的影响以及提供解决方案和实践建议。
响应式设计是一种设计理念和技术,它要求设计和开发的产品能够自动适应不同分辨率和屏幕尺寸的设备,从而为用户提供一致的体验。这种设计理念的出现是为了解决多屏时代下设计和开发的难题,使得同一份设计可以适配多种屏幕尺寸,减少开发和维护成本。
如何实现响应式小程序的设计呢?首先,我们需要了解不同屏幕尺寸对设计的影响。
屏幕尺寸的差异主要体现在两个方面:宽度和高度。宽度的变化会影响布局和元素的排列,而高度的变化则会影响内容的展示方式和交互操作的空间。因此,在设计时需要考虑这两个方面的变化,并采取相应的措施来适应。
对于宽度的变化,我们可以通过使用百分比、弹性盒子等布局方式来实现自适应。例如,可以使用百分比来设置元素的宽度,使其根据屏幕宽度的变化而变化;或者使用弹性盒子来创建一个灵活的布局,使元素可以根据屏幕宽度自动调整位置和大小。此外,还可以考虑使用媒体查询来针对不同屏幕宽度进行特定的样式调整。
对于高度的变化,我们可以采用滚动条、折叠菜单等方式来处理。当内容过多无法在一屏内完全展示时,可以添加滚动条让用户通过滑动来查看完整内容;或者将一些次要信息或操作隐藏起来,只在需要时展开显示。这样既可以节省空间,又不影响用户体验。
除了以上提到的基本方法外,还有一些进阶的技巧可以帮助我们更好地实现响应式设计。例如,可以使用 SVG 图标来代替传统的 PNG 图片,因为 SVG 图标具有矢量性质,无论放大缩小都不会失真;或者使用 CSS3 的动画效果来增强交互体验,但需要注意不要过度使用以免影响性能。
在实际开发过程中,我们还需要注意以下几点:
1. 明确目标用户群体和他们使用的设备类型,以便有针对性地进行设计。例如,如果目标用户主要是老年人,那么可能需要考虑到他们对大字体和简洁界面的需求;如果目标用户主要是年轻人,那么可能需要注重时尚感和个性化的表达。
2. 保持设计的一致性和可扩展性。这意味着在不同屏幕尺寸下,小程序的界面风格、交互方式和功能模块都应该保持一致;同时要考虑到未来可能增加的新功能或新设备类型,确保设计的可持续性。
设计响应式小程序需要综合考虑多个因素,包括屏幕尺寸、布局方式、交互操作等。通过采用合理的方法和技巧,我们可以打造出既美观又实用的响应式小程序,为用户带来更好的体验。
我想分享一个实际案例来说明响应式设计的重要性。假设你正在设计一个电商小程序,用户可以通过它浏览商品并进行购买。如果这个小程序不能很好地适应不同的屏幕尺寸,那么在大屏幕上可能会出现排版混乱的问题;而在小屏幕上则可能会因为文字太小而难以阅读。这不仅会影响用户的购物体验,还可能导致用户流失和销售额下降。因此,无论是从用户体验还是商业价值的角度来看,响应式设计都是至关重要的。
希望这篇文章能帮助你更好地理解和掌握响应式设计的理念和方法。如果你有任何问题或想法想要与我分享,欢迎留言讨论哦!